Specification of Dell 345-BHRT Enterprise-Class SSD
- Manufacturer: Dell
- Model Identifier: 345-BHRT
- Drive Category: High-performance Solid State Drive
Advanced Storage Specifications
- Total Capacity: 3.84 Terabytes
- Interface Protocol: PCIe Gen4 NVMe
- Drive Format: U.2
- Flash Architecture: Triple-Level Cell (TLC) 3D NAND
Flash Memory Technology
- Memory Type: TLC NAND Flash
- Layered NAND Structure: 3D Lithography for enhanced density
- Optimized for endurance and sustained throughput
Connectivity & Performance
- Interface Standard: PCI Express 4.0
- NVMe Protocol: Accelerated data access with reduced latency
- Form Factor: U.2 for enterprise-grade compatibility
Server Compatibility Matrix
- PowerEdge C-Series: C6420, C6525, C6620
- PowerEdge R-Series: R440, R640, R6415, R650, R650xs, R6515, R6525
- Next-Gen R-Series: R660, R660xs, R6615, R6625, R670
- High-Density R-Series: R740xd, R7415, R7425
- Performance R-Series: R750, R750xa, R7515, R7525
- Latest R-Series: R760, R760xa, R760xd2, R7615, R7625, R770
- Mission-Critical R-Series: R840, R940, R940xa, R960
- Tower Servers: T550, T560
- Accelerated Compute: XE8640, XE9640, XE9680
- Edge-Optimized: XR7620

345-BHRT Dell 3.84TB PCIe Gen4 NVMe U.2 2.5-Inch Read Intensive SSD Overview
The Dell 345-BHRT 3.84TB PCIe Gen4 NVMe U.2 SSD is a high-capacity, enterprise-grade solid-state drive engineered for read-intensive workloads. Designed to meet the demands of modern data centers, this SSD leverages the PCIe Gen4 interface and NVMe protocol to deliver exceptional throughput, low latency, and consistent performance. Its U.2 2.5-inch form factor ensures compatibility with a wide range of Dell PowerEdge servers and storage arrays, making it a versatile solution for scalable infrastructure.
Key Features of the Dell 345-BHRT NVMe SSD
- Massive 3.84TB storage capacity optimized for read-heavy applications
- PCIe Gen4 x4 interface for double the bandwidth of Gen3 SSDs
- NVMe protocol for reduced latency and improved IOPS
- U.2 2.5-inch form factor for hot-swap compatibility in enterprise servers
- Advanced error correction and end-to-end data protection
- Power loss protection and thermal throttling safeguards
Performance Characteristics
Read-Intensive Workload Optimization
This SSD is classified as "Read Intensive," meaning it is optimized for environments where data is read far more frequently than written. Ideal for boot volumes, media streaming, web hosting, and virtual desktop infrastructure (VDI), the 345-BHRT delivers high sequential read speeds and consistent random read IOPS. Its endurance rating is tailored to support thousands of daily read cycles while maintaining data integrity and reliability.
Sequential and Random Read Performance
With PCIe Gen4 bandwidth, the 345-BHRT achieves sequential read speeds exceeding 7,000 MB/s and random read IOPS in the hundreds of thousands. This level of performance significantly reduces application load times, accelerates database queries, and enhances virtual machine responsiveness.
Latency and Throughput
NVMe architecture minimizes latency by eliminating legacy SATA bottlenecks. The drive’s controller and firmware are optimized for parallel command execution, ensuring ultra-low latency and high throughput even under heavy load conditions.
Interface and Form Factor
PCIe Gen4 x4 Interface
The PCIe Gen4 interface offers up to 16 GT/s per lane, doubling the bandwidth compared to PCIe Gen3. This translates to faster data access, reduced wait times, and improved overall system efficiency. The x4 lane configuration ensures balanced performance across multiple cores and threads.
U.2 2.5-Inch Form Factor
The U.2 interface allows for hot-swappable deployment in enterprise chassis. Its 2.5-inch form factor is compatible with Dell PowerEdge servers equipped with U.2 backplanes, enabling seamless integration into existing infrastructure. The form factor also supports better thermal dissipation and mechanical stability.
Compatibility and Integration
Certified for Dell PowerEdge Servers
The 345-BHRT SSD is fully certified for use in Dell PowerEdge platforms, including R650, R750, R7525, and other Gen14/Gen15 models. Dell firmware ensures optimal performance, compatibility, and support for RAID configurations and lifecycle management tools.
Hot-Swap and RAID Support
Thanks to its U.2 interface, the drive supports hot-swap functionality, allowing for non-disruptive replacement and upgrades. It is compatible with Dell PERC RAID controllers, enabling flexible RAID configurations such as RAID 0, 1, 5, and 10 for redundancy and performance tuning.
Endurance and Reliability
Read-Intensive Endurance Rating
The 345-BHRT is rated for up to 1 DWPD (Drive Writes Per Day) over a 5-year warranty period, translating to approximately 7,000 TBW (Terabytes Written). This endurance is ideal for read-centric workloads where write operations are minimal but reliability is paramount.
Advanced NAND Flash Technology
Built with high-quality 3D TLC NAND, the SSD balances cost-efficiency with performance. The NAND architecture supports wear-leveling, bad block management, and error correction to extend drive lifespan and maintain consistent performance.
Power Loss Protection
Integrated capacitors provide power loss protection, ensuring that in-flight data is safely written to NAND in the event of unexpected shutdowns. This feature is critical for maintaining data integrity in mission-critical environments.
Security and Data Protection
End-to-End Data Path Protection
The SSD includes end-to-end data path protection, which verifies data integrity from the host to the NAND and back. This reduces the risk of silent data corruption and ensures accurate data retrieval.
Secure Erase and Sanitization
The 345-BHRT supports secure erase commands compliant with NIST standards, allowing for complete data sanitization before decommissioning or repurposing. This is essential for organizations handling sensitive or regulated data.
Thermal Management and Power Efficiency
Dynamic Thermal Throttling
To prevent overheating, the SSD employs dynamic thermal throttling mechanisms that adjust performance based on temperature thresholds. This ensures sustained operation without compromising reliability.
Low Power Consumption
Despite its high performance, the drive maintains low active and idle power consumption, contributing to overall energy efficiency in data center environments. This helps reduce cooling requirements and operational costs.
Use Cases and Deployment Scenarios
Virtual Desktop Infrastructure (VDI)
The 345-BHRT excels in VDI environments where rapid boot times and high read throughput are essential. It supports hundreds of virtual desktops with minimal latency, improving user experience and system responsiveness.
Media Streaming and Content Delivery
For media-rich applications, this SSD ensures fast access to large files and uninterrupted streaming. Its high sequential read speeds make it ideal for content delivery networks (CDNs) and media servers.
Web Hosting and Cloud Applications
In cloud-native and web hosting scenarios, the drive supports fast page loads, quick database queries, and reliable uptime. Its read-intensive optimization aligns perfectly with the demands of SaaS and PaaS platforms.
Comparison with Other Dell NVMe SSDs
Versus Write-Intensive Models
Unlike write-intensive SSDs such as the Dell 345-BHRX, the 345-BHRT prioritizes read performance and endurance efficiency. While write-intensive models offer higher DWPD ratings, they come at a higher cost and are better suited for transactional databases and logging systems.
Versus Mixed-Use SSDs
Mixed-use SSDs balance read and write workloads but may not achieve the same peak read performance as the 345-BHRT. For environments with predictable read-heavy patterns, the 345-BHRT offers superior cost-to-performance ratio.
